I am about to add some more solar to the roof. When I did my first panel, I used toggle bolts and just went through the plywood. So the holes were a little large; that's what Dicor is for!
My first 6' x 3' panel has four brackets and hasn't blown off in over 20,000 miles of travel.
I am using 4" x 2" aluminum angle. My question to you all is can I just use 4 #12 x 1" screws on each bracket, rather than the bulldozer approach of the toggle bolts and still have enough holding power?
What is everyone else doing for amounting method?
